One of the most well-known salt-preserved foods in France is the delectable French delicacy, confit. Typically made with duck or goose, confit involves salting the meat and slow-cooking it in its own fat. This process not only tenderizes the meat but also creates a rich, flavorful dish that can be stored for long periods. Another popular salt-preserved staple in French cuisine is salt-cured meats, such as jambon de Bayonne and saucisson. These meats are cured with salt and a mixture of herbs and spices, then air-dried to intensify their flavors. The result is a savory, aromatic product that can be enjoyed on its own or as a component of various dishes. Fish preservation is also a significant part of French culinary tradition, with salt playing a crucial role in this process. In coastal regions like Brittany, salt-curing fish such as sardines and anchovies is a common practice. By layering the fish with salt and allowing it to cure, the flavors are enhanced, and the fish can be stored for an extended period, creating a delicious ingredient for dishes like salade niçoise or pissaladière. Beyond meats and fish, salt preservation is also utilized in preserving vegetables and fruits in France. For example, cornichons (small pickles) are often preserved in a brine solution containing salt, vinegar, and herbs, giving them a tangy flavor that complements charcuterie and cheese boards. Overall, salt preservation techniques have been an integral part of French culinary traditions for centuries, allowing for the creation of flavorful and long-lasting food products. Whether it's the rich and tender confit, savory cured meats, or tangy pickled vegetables, salt preservation adds depth and complexity to the diverse array of flavors found in French cuisine.
